MCP tools · 3 exposed · ~315 tokens

The tools this component advertises to a client, with an estimated token cost for each. Expand a tool to see its parameters and schema. The per-tool counts are indicative and are not scored directly; the schema's total context footprint is one signal in Schema Quality & AI Usability.

Tool Tokens
check_conformance ~165

Measure a public MCP endpoint against five conditions: it speaks MCP, it publishes an A2A agent card, it declares who pays it, identical input returns identical output, and the verdict itself can be recomputed by anyone. Free, no key. Conformance and disclosure only; this says nothing about whether any figure the checked server returns is correct. By default no tool on the checked server is called, so determinism comes back as not measured rather than guessed. Set allow_tool_call true only for a server you control.

NameTypeReqDescription
allow_tool_callbooleanConsent to executing one tool on the checked server, twice, with empty arguments. Only set this for a server you own. Default false.
endpointstringyeshttps URL of the MCP endpoint to measure

verify_verdict ~94

Take a verdict this gate issued and recompute its record_sha256 independently. Removes record_sha256 and recompute_note, serialises the remainder in key order, and hashes it. Returns whether the verdict was altered after it was issued. You do not have to trust the party that issued the verdict, including this one.

NameTypeReqDescription
recordobjectyesThe full verdict object as returned by check_conformance or GET /self
